Dietary fats and cholesterol represent a broad category of exogenous macronutrients, primarily triglycerides and sterols, that are essential for human physiology but are not themselves specific molecular therapeutic targets. They serve as critical energy sources, structural components of cellular membranes, and precursors for the synthesis of steroid hormones and bile acids (NIH, 2023). In a pharmacological context, the term is considered 'incorrect' as a target because drugs actually interact with the proteins responsible for their processing, such as pancreatic lipase (inhibited by orlistat) or the Niemann-Pick C1-Like 1 (NPC1L1) transporter (inhibited by ezetimibe) (StatPearls, 2023). Excessive intake or impaired metabolism of these lipids is a primary driver of hyperlipidemia and atherosclerosis, leading to significant cardiovascular morbidity (PubMed, 2022). Consequently, therapeutic strategies focus on limiting the absorption or enhancing the clearance of these substances to manage metabolic and heart diseases (PubChem, 2024).
Inhibition of intestinal absorption through the targeting of specific enzymes (e.g., pancreatic lipase) or transporters (e.g., NPC1L1), or the sequestration of bile acids to promote hepatic cholesterol consumption.
